General Mills, Inc. has finalized layoffs as part of the closure of its St. Charles plant, affecting approximately 600 employees. The decision to close the facility was driven by ongoing operational challenges and the need to streamline production. The layoffs are part of a broader restructuring effort aimed at improving efficiency within the company. Employees were notified of the layoffs, which took effect on October 1, 2023. This move reflects the company's strategic shift in response to market demands and operational costs.
